使用requests库进行流式 GET 请求 首先,确保已安装requests库。可以使用以下命令安装: pipinstallrequests 1. 接下来是一个简单的示例,展示了如何进行流式 GET 请求: importrequestsdefstream_get_request(url):withrequests.get(url,stream=True)asresponse:response.raise_for_status()# 检查请求是否成功forlineinres...
步骤一:导入requests库 首先,我们需要导入requests库,这是使用stream参数的前提。可以使用以下代码来导入该库: importrequests 1. 步骤二:发送GET请求 在这一步骤中,我们将使用requests.get()函数发送GET请求,并设置stream参数为True。以下是示例代码: response=requests.get(url,stream=True) 1. 在代码中,url是你想...
requests.get()方法所有参数顺序: url(必选)、params、allow_redirects、auth、cert、cookies、headers、proxies、stream、timeout、verify 各参数的描述: url 必须。请求的网址 params 可选。字典,要作为查询字符串发送的元组或字节的列表。默认None allow_redirects 可选。用于启用/禁用重定向的布尔值。默认True(允许...
默认情况下是stream=Ffalse,他会立即开始下载文件并存放到内存当中,倘若文件过大就会导致内存不足的情况. 当把get函数的stream参数设置成True时,它不会立即开始下载,当你使用iter_content或iter_lines遍历内容或访问内容属性时才开始下载。需要注意一点:文件没有下载之前,它也需要保持连接。这里就用到了另一个巧妙的...
requests.get(): requests.get 方法用于发送HTTP GET 请求,它会向指定的 URL 发送获取页面请求,获取的东西可以缓存到浏览器中,用来获取资源。 requests.post():requests.post 方法用于发送HTTP POST 请求,它会向指定的 URL 发送请求,并将请求数据作为请求体发送给服务器。用来向服务器传递数据的,服务器会根据这些...
问带有Python标准库的requests.get(,stream=True)EN一、python常用的标准库 1、python标准库常见模块 ...
1. 使用requests库读取网络流数据 你需要安装requests库,如果你还没有安装,可以使用以下命令进行安装: pip install requests 你可以使用以下代码来读取网络流数据: import requests response = requests.get('http://example.com', stream=True) if response.status_code == 200: ...
python模块中requests参数stream python模块中requests参数stream PS:这个参数真没⽤过 当下载⼤的⽂件的时候,建议使⽤strea模式.默认情况下是false,他会⽴即开始下载⽂件并存放到内存当中,倘若⽂件过⼤就会导致内存不⾜的情况.当把get函数的stream参数设置成True时,它不会⽴即开始下载,当你使...
有时候我们需要获取图片或文件等二进制数据,这时可以使用requests.get方法并指定stream=True来实现。 复制 response=requests.get('https://example.com/image.jpg',stream=True)ifnot response.ok:print("Something went wrong")else:# 将数据保存到本地withopen('image.jpg','wb')asf:forchunkinresponse.iter_co...
import requests try: response = requests.get('http://github.com', timeout=0.001) except requests.exceptions.Timeout: print('The request timed out') 三、处理大文件 当我们需要下载大文件时,我们应该避免一次性读取整个文件到内存。我们可以通过流(stream)来处理大文件。 import requests response = reques...